#4f0cab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f0cab is composed of 31% red, 4.7%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.8% cyan, 93%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 265.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 35.9%. #4f0cab color hex could be obtained by blending #9e18ff with #000057.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#4f0cab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f0cab has RGB values of R:79, G:12, B:171 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 5180587.

Shades and Tints of #4f0cab
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030006 is the darkest color, while #f8f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f0cab
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b595e is the less saturated color, while #4e05b2 is the most saturated one.
